Health Care Professionals Settle With FTC Over COVID-19 Claims For Direct Seller’s Supplements
Executive Summary
Three distributors made claims doTerra's essential oils and supplements could treat or prevent COVID-19 in early 2022webinars. They also underscored medical expertise in recommending products.
